Tasty Thanksgiving Desserts That Aren’t Pie
1. Pineapple Upside Down Cake Made with Cake Mix
Add a tropical flavor to your Thanksgiving dinner this year with this pineapple upside-down cake. The tasty cake is made with cake mix, making this treat simple and easy to get on the Thanksgiving table.

2. Sopapilla Cheesecake Bars
Crescent rolls aren’t only on the table for dinner. With these sopapilla cheesecake bars, they are part of the dessert, too. The thin layer of crescent rolls gets topped with a cream cheese filling and cinnamon sugar for a perfect bite to close off the holiday meal.
